If you want to be champions you have to beat City - Arteta

Arsenal has come this far in the race for the Premier League title, and now they have one more big challenge before they can win it - beat Manchester City.

Update:

Arsenal is not kidding themselves about the game coming up tomorrow. They know that there’s a Premier League title hanging in the balance and that in order to get it, they’ll have to get past Manchester City first.

Arteta ready for tough night

Arsenal is just five points ahead of Manchester City in the standings, but a win would put them up by eight and a loss by just two, and a draw would leave too much of a chance for City to steal the lead as well. What they need tomorrow, is a win.

“It’s going to be a tough night, and challenging, yes,” said Arsenal boss Mikel Arteta. “But the opportunity is incredible for us.”

Arsenal is going into the game having already lost to City twice this season - once in the Premier League (3-1) and once in the FA Cup (1-0). This time, they’re out not just for revenge, but for the championship.

“We knew from the beginning that if you want to win the Premier League, you have to go to Spurs, and you have to beat them. You have to go to Chelsea, and you have to beat them. You have to go away from home, and you have to beat them,” said Arteta. “That’s what we’ve been doing and that’s why we’re here. And now we have to go to City and we have to beat them.”

The game kicks off from City’s home at Etihad Stadium in Manchester on Wednesday at 2 p.m. ET.
